A local government council in England is looking for a skilled web content designer to join their Digital Services Team. The role involves editing and developing websites while ensuring the content is accurate and aligned with digital objectives.
Candidates should possess:
- Strong communication skills
- Experience with content management systems like Drupal and SharePoint
- The ability to analyze data to enhance user experiences
This is a fixed-term position of 2 years with a salary range of £32,070 - £34,359 per annum.

How to prepare for a job interview at Leicestershire County Council
✨Know Your Content Management Systems
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of Drupal and SharePoint before the interview. Be ready to discuss your experience with these platforms, including any specific projects you've worked on. This will show that you're not just familiar with the tools, but that you can effectively use them to achieve digital objectives.
✨Showcase Your Communication Skills
Since strong communication skills are a must for this role, prepare examples of how you've successfully collaborated with teams or stakeholders in the past. Think about times when you had to explain complex information clearly or resolve misunderstandings—these stories will highlight your ability to convey ideas effectively.
✨Data-Driven Decision Making
Be prepared to discuss how you've used data to enhance user experiences in previous roles. Bring examples of how you've analysed website performance metrics and made content adjustments based on your findings. This will demonstrate your analytical skills and your commitment to improving digital content.
✨Align with Their Digital Objectives
Research the local government council's digital objectives and be ready to discuss how your skills and experiences align with their goals. Showing that you understand their mission and how you can contribute will set you apart from other candidates and demonstrate your genuine interest in the position.
